site stats

Cache simulation project

WebMay 28, 2024 · Project description. This program simulates a processor cache for the MIPS instruction set architecture. It can simulate all three fundamental caching schemes: direct … http://www.cs.uccs.edu/~xzhou/teaching/CS4520/Projects/Cache/Cache_Simulator.htm

Final project: Cache simulator - Checkoway

http://www.cs.uccs.edu/~zbo/teaching/CS4520/Projects/Cache/Cache_Simulator.htm http://www.cs.uccs.edu/~xzhou/teaching/CS4520/Projects/Cache/Cache_Simulator.htm damage types warframe https://astcc.net

p4: Cache Simulator - University of Wisconsin–Madison

Webmade with ezvid, free download at http://ezvid.com Here is the assignment 5 for course ECC 3202 Computer Architecture. We are require to make a video about t... Web- Performance modeling projects: Multilevel Cache Hierarchy simulator, Super-scalar Out of Order Processor Simulator with Dynamic … WebComputer Science questions and answers. Lab 2: Build a Cache Simulator Introduction In this project, a basic cache simulator will be implemented in C/C++. The simulator will … bird-in-hand family inn and suites

Computer Architecture Assignment 5: Cache Simulator - YouTube

Category:huyta55/Cache_Simulation: Cache Simulation for CDA3101 - Github

Tags:Cache simulation project

Cache simulation project

Wenran-Tian/Processor-Cache-Simulator - Github

WebMar 7, 2024 · This C project is a cache simulation of a CPU containing L1D, L1I and L2 caches. It takes an image of memory and a memory trace as input, simulates the hit/miss behavior of a cache memory on this trace, and outputs the total number of hits, misses and evictions for each cache type along with the content of each cache at the end. WebProject Due: April 26, 2024 at 11:59pm. Please answer the questions on Canvas and submit all code via CMS. ... Use your cache simulator to produce cache miss rates for varying cache sizes. Generate the data for caches capacity from 256 bytes (2 8) to 4MB (2 22). Configure the block size to 64 bytes.

Cache simulation project

Did you know?

WebOct 11, 2024 · A cache simulator, using the C++ language, to simulate a direct-mapped, fully associative and set-associative cache. It has a set of memory reference generators to generate different sequences of references. assembly computer-architecture risc-v cache-simulator. Updated on May 24, 2024. WebOct 28, 2013 · This allows for. * more advanced cache memories to be simulated if desired. * to the structure. If the parameters are invalid, the. * pointer is NULL. * x size - Size of the cache memory. * x associativity - Associativity of the cache memory. * x block_size - Block size of the cache memory.

WebThis project provides tools to simulate several access strategies for distributed caching. The simulator considers a user who is equipped by several caches, and receives from them … WebOct 4, 2024 · 昨天晚上刚提交了Cache Simulator的大作业。趁热赶紧总结一下。 基本的Cache知识可以在网上学习,这里着重总结一些知识覆盖不到的细节部分。 1. cache流程 1.1 获取上层request. 实际硬件中,这是来自上层(CPU、L1或L2 cache)的request,simulator中是来自文件。格式如下:

WebJul 30, 2015 · The simulator takes these bits and translates them into decimal and then returns it as the index. The simulator uses update_recents() to update every cache line in the set as to which one was most recently used. This allows the simulator to later find out which line was last used in order to figure out which line to evict. WebYour cache simulator will read an address trace (a chronological list of memory addresses referenced), simulate the cache, generate cache hit and miss data, and calculate the execution time for the executing program. The address traces have been generated by a simulator executing real programs. Your cache simulator will be graded for accuracy ...

WebDinero IV is a cache simulator for memory reference traces. It includes the following major changes over Dinero III. subroutine-callable interface in addition to trace-reading …

WebProject Due: April 26, 2024 at 11:59pm. Please answer the questions on Canvas and submit all code via CMS. ... Use your cache simulator to produce cache miss rates for … damage triumph motorcycle oil filterWebDec 23, 2024 · Expand the set-associative cache system from Project 1 to include prefetching functionality. Solidify your understanding of cache prefetch strategies. Implement a custom prefetcher using techniques found in academic literature. Overview. In this project, you expand upon the cache simulator from Project 1 by adding three … damage types in gamesWeb5. Part 2 - cache simulator csim: You will write a cache simulator in "csim.c" that takes a valgrind memory trace as input, simulates the hit/miss/eviction behavior of a cache … bird in hand family inn and restaurantWebSep 29, 2024 · Cache Simulator. Author: Levindo Gabriel Taschetto Neto. The cache simulator is used to simulate substitutions using replacement policies (FIFO and LRU) and write back with write allocate policy. The … damage values of netherite armorWebusage: cache_sim.py [-h] -trace TRACE [-grid] [-config CONFIG] optional arguments: -h, --help show this help message and exit -trace TRACE Path to memory address trace .trc file -grid (Optional) Perform grid search across various configurations -config CONFIG Path to simulation configuration .cfg file bird in hand family inn bird in hand paWeb351 Cache Simulator. System Parameters: Address width: 4 6 8 10 12. bits. Cache size: 8 16 32 64 128 256. bytes. Block size: damage value of earthquaeWeb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. damage used cars